Replicate Produktübersicht

Replicate ist eine Cloud-Plattform für Entwickler, um KI-Modelle über eine einfache API auszuführen, zu optimieren und bereitzustellen. Sie eliminiert die Notwendigkeit, komplexe Infrastrukturen zu verwalten, und bietet Zugriff auf Tausende von Modellen mit Pay-per-Use-Preisen und automatischer Skalierung.

How to validate the recommendation before deciding

The available data describes positioning, public visibility, and community signals, but it cannot prove output quality, speed, integration effort, privacy, or long-term cost in your workflow. Before deciding, run the same representative tasks in LLM Models and Replicate, then record completion time, accuracy, manual corrections, and the real paid threshold. A like-for-like trial turns this comparison into a defensible adoption decision.
